This expansive 1050-acre ranch offers a rare combination of natural beauty, versatility, and recreational potential. Over 300 acres of rich rangeland pasture provide ample grazing land or habitat for wildlife. The landscape is diverse, with a mix of oak and pine trees, offering both scenic views and privacy. The elevation ranges from 1,200 to 2,400 feet, providing an array of environments to explore.
A seasonal creek flows through the property, adding to its tranquil atmosphere and enhancing its overall appeal. Whether for farming, grazing, or simply enjoying the serenity, this ranch offers a variety of uses. The diverse terrain also makes it ideal for outdoor activities such as off-roading, horseback riding, and hiking.
Previously used as a hunting lease, the ranch is well-known for its abundant wildlife, including black-tail deer, turkey, quail, dove, and occasional black bear. This makes it a prime destination for hunters or nature enthusiasts. The property’s unique combination of features makes it perfect for recreational use or as a private retreat.
Additional amenities include a well for water supply, providing reliability for any agricultural or livestock needs, and an unpermitted metal barn that offers ample storage space.
